Tim Davidson is Professor and Chair of Electrical & Computer Engineering at McMaster University's Faculty of Engineering. His research focuses on signal processing for communications and networking, optimization, learning and control, with applications to integrated sensing-communication systems and radar target characterization.
He received his B.Eng. from the University of Western Australia and D.Phil. from the University of Oxford. His honors include IEEE Fellow (2015), Canada Research Chair (2004-2014), and IEEE Signal Processing Society Best Paper Award.
Research areas include mobile edge computing resource allocation, robust MIMO transceiver design, and radar-communication co-design. Recent publications focus on dual-function radar-communication systems and resonance-based radar target classification.
Davidson has served as Chair of IEEE's Technical Committee on Signal Processing for Communications and Networking and as editor for multiple IEEE transactions. He teaches courses on Engineering Optimization (ECE 710) and Control Systems (EE 3CL4).
